The Pravda network is a Kremlin-aligned information operation that uses dozens of sites to publish pro-Kremlin content. The network’s articles often include false or misleading information.
When users visit a known Pravda network site, the extension adds a warning label and changes the page color. Users can navigate the page with the warning visible or dismiss the warning and return to view the page in its original state.
Since launching in 2014, the network has published more than 6 million articles, and it continues to publish new articles every few seconds. Its prolific output has been cited in news articles, commentary pieces, Wikipedia pages, and X Community Notes, and it may be skewing AI chatbot results.
The extension flags sites that independent researchers and governmental organizations have attributed to the Pravda network. These include the primary Pravda site and its subdomains. ISD, the Atlantic Council’s DFRLab, GLOBSEC, and others have identified these sites as part of the operation which was originally dubbed “Portal Kombat” by VIGINUM.
Although the list of sites derives from credible reporting, its accuracy and completeness cannot be guaranteed. The Pravda network is an ongoing operation and the availability and number of its sites may change. As a result, the sites flagged by the extension will be regularly updated.
